Spot 3 differences puzzle: definition and variations

The defining feature of a spot 3 differences puzzle is its constraint—exactly three differences—that shapes difficulty, timing, and strategy. Variations include mirrored edits, color shifts, added or removed objects, size changes, and small texture alterations. Some puzzles use identical camera angles; others crop or rotate one image to increase difficulty. These puzzles fall under the broader categories of find the differences game and visual comparison puzzles.

Core mechanics and rules

Basic rules are simple: two images are presented side by side or stacked; the player must identify the three differences within a time limit or without one. Standard rules used by publishers and apps include marking differences without repeating the same area, confirming a marked difference visually, and forbidding pixel-by-pixel matching tools if played on a device. Game-makers sometimes add hints, reveal penalties for incorrect guesses, or vary the number of allowed guesses.

Why people use find the differences game formats

Find the differences games are popular because they are accessible to all ages and require minimal explanation. Educators use them for developing visual discrimination and observation skills; therapists may use them as warm-up tasks for attention training. Casual players enjoy the quick, satisfying discovery loop. Visual comparison puzzles also translate well to mobile formats and print media due to low resource needs.

What cognitive benefits are supported by research

Spot-the-difference activities engage visual search, selective attention, and pattern recognition. While puzzles are not a cure-all for cognitive decline, laboratory studies and reviews indicate that targeted visual tasks can maintain or modestly improve specific perceptual skills. The SPOT framework: a named checklist for solving puzzles

Use the SPOT framework to approach any spot 3 differences puzzle systematically. This checklist reduces random scanning and improves accuracy.

  • S — Scan broadly: Take a 5–10 second overview to note major shapes and colors.
  • P — Partition the image: Mentally divide the image into equal zones (quadrants or grid).
  • O — Observe details: Compare corresponding zones, focusing on edges, shadows, and object counts.
  • T — Tag found differences: Mark or note differences to avoid repeat checking and confirm they are unique.

Step-by-step: how to play a typical spot 3 differences puzzle

Follow these steps when playing in print or on-screen:

  1. Set a goal: find three differences or beat a time limit.
  2. Use the SPOT framework: scan, partition, observe, tag.
  3. Check likely difference types: color shifts, added/removed objects, size or orientation tweaks.
  4. Confirm each difference by looking at surrounding context (shadows, reflections, repeated textures).
  5. When stuck, step back for 10 seconds or zoom slightly to change perspective.

Practical tips for players and creators

Actionable tips that improve solving or puzzle design:

  • Use a grid overlay when stuck—dividing images into a simple 3x3 or 4x4 grid helps systematic scanning.
  • For digital play, toggle zoom rather than infinite magnification; small differences should remain visible at normal scale.
  • Creators should vary difference types to prevent predictable patterns—mix color, presence, and scale edits.
  • When using puzzles in teaching, pair them with a short debrief to explain what differences train observation versus memory.

Common mistakes and trade-offs

Trade-offs depend on design choices. Increasing subtlety (tiny color shifts or texture edits) raises difficulty but risks player frustration. Making differences too obvious reduces cognitive benefit and replay value. Common mistakes by players include:

  • Rushing: skimming can miss subtle scene changes.
  • Focusing only on one element type (e.g., color) and ignoring other difference types like object count or orientation.
  • Poor viewing conditions: low light, small screens, or poor print contrast obscure differences.

Short real-world example

A middle school teacher uses a spot 3 differences puzzle at the start of class to sharpen focus. Students work in pairs for three minutes using the SPOT framework. Afterward, the teacher leads a two-minute discussion about which differences were easiest or hardest to spot and why—linking the exercise to observation skills needed for scientific experiments.

What is a spot 3 differences puzzle?

A spot 3 differences puzzle is a short visual-comparison task where two similar images have exactly three deliberate differences for the player to find. It trains focused attention and observation in an accessible format.

How can the SPOT framework help solve visual comparison puzzles?

The SPOT framework (Scan, Partition, Observe, Tag) gives a repeatable strategy that reduces random searching, prevents rechecking the same area, and improves the chance of finding all three differences efficiently.

Are spot 3 differences puzzles useful for classroom learning?

Yes—when used intentionally, these puzzles build observation skills, introduce systematic comparison methods, and make short warm-ups for attention-focused activities. Pair puzzles with reflection to maximize learning transfer.

How do find the differences game creators vary difficulty?

Designers adjust difficulty by changing difference types (color vs. object removal), the size of edits, image complexity, the number of near-duplicate elements, and by adding time limits or restricting hints.

Can visual comparison puzzles like spot 3 differences puzzle improve attention long-term?

Regular practice can strengthen specific visual search skills and selective attention, but lasting cognitive change depends on variety, challenge progression, and broader training programs.
